help with math question!!!!!!! in the cafeteria, tables are arranged in groups of 4, with each table seating 8 students how many students can sit at 10 groups of tables? write the rule you used to find the number of students.

Answer:

The number of students who can sit at 10 groups of tables are:

320 students.

Explanation:

It is given that:

In the cafeteria, tables are arranged in groups of 4, with each table seating 8 students.

  • This means that the number of students who could seat in one group of table are:

Number of student seating in one table×Number of table in one group

= 8×4

=32 students

Now, we are asked to find the number of students who can sit at 10 groups of tables.

  • Number of students who can sit at 10 groups of tables=Number of students sitting in one group of table×10

i.e.

Number of students who can sit at 10 groups of tables=32×10

i.e.

Number of students who can sit at 10 groups of tables=320 students.
